Kaiming Cao is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Plant Science and Immunology. According to data from OpenAlex, Kaiming Cao has authored 28 papers receiving a total of 652 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 20 papers in Molecular Biology, 14 papers in Plant Science and 3 papers in Immunology. Recurrent topics in Kaiming Cao's work include Plant Molecular Biology Research (8 papers), Photosynthetic Processes and Mechanisms (6 papers) and Plant Gene Expression Analysis (5 papers). Kaiming Cao is often cited by papers focused on Plant Molecular Biology Research (8 papers), Photosynthetic Processes and Mechanisms (6 papers) and Plant Gene Expression Analysis (5 papers). Kaiming Cao coll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and France. Kaiming Cao's co-authors include Xiping Wang, Wen‐Hui Shen, Aiwu Dong, Huaishun Shen, Chongrong Sun, Olivier Pichon, Jean‐Pierre Renou, Yan Zhu, Yan Zhu and Denise Meyer and has published in prestigious journals such as The Plant Cell, PLANT PHYSIOLOGY and Biochemical and Biophysical Research Communications.
